Does Liposuction leave scars?

Liposuction involves the use of cannulas of differing width and length but these are normally used via small little stab incisions which are then only as wide as the cannulas used. The key then is to place the little incisions in hidden or inconspicuous sites so that to all intents and purposes, the scars will then be very difficult to detect.

Liposuction can be an ideal procedure for women and men who are at or near their ideal body weight, but have stubborn pockets of fat that just wonā€™t shift however stringent their diet and exercise routine.

Mr Ahmad is able to tackle a number of different areas on the face and body; this includes the stomach, chest, hips, flanks, buttocks, thighs, knees, upper arms and around the chin and neck. Liposuction can also be combined with a wide range of other surgical procedures to get the optimal aesthetic result.

It is important to realise that this is not a weight loss procedure ā€“ it is only suitable for small pockets of fat. During your consultation with Mr Ahmad, he will take a full medical history and run through your expectations from the procedure to ensure they are realistic.
